GWA Group


GWA Group Limited, formerly GWA International, is an Australian Securities Exchange listed company that distributes household consumer products.

History

The origins of GWA can be traced to a trucking business established by Cyril Anderson in Toowoomba in 1934. By the 1970s it has diversified into importing Mazda vehicles. It was listed on the Australian Securities Exchange in May 1993. GWA closed its last remaining factory in 2017. This signaled the company's move from being a manufacturer to a purely import-based model.

Brands

  • Caroma is a designer, importer and distributor of domestic and commercial sanitaryware and bathroom products.
  • Dorf Clark Industries is a principal designer, importer and distributor of tapware and associated accessories, stainless steel sinks and laundry tubs for both domestic and commercial applications.
  • Methven was a New Zealand manufactured tapware and shower company. It acquired by GWA in 2019.
